Work description

The service is a programme that pioneers and develops interactive music projects for people living with dementia. The service projects offer community and residential care based post diagnostic support for people with dementia and their carers. The outcomes of the projects for customers are to; increase confidence, reduce isolation, give a person a greater sense of identity, a sense of belonging and participation in a shared experience and improved health and well-being.

The core programme offers three interlinked strands of work: • Music improvisation workshops for people living with dementia (8 sessions over 8 weeks). • Experiential staff training: working with staff to enhance their understanding of personhood and the emotional needs of people living with dementia, as part of a person-centred approach to dementia care. • Training and developing professional musicians to work in this field

Additional information: A new contract is putting in place for a period of 18 months to afford the newly forming NHS North West London CCG time to agree the approach to commission this service at NWL ICS level in line with national and ICS guidance to ensure smoother, less complicated, non-duplicated service delivery.
